Transaction dc32104681adee0e80f10eb9b2f44c4e60ff115d5c393305255e61ca343ca8b4
2 Input
2 Outputs
- dc32104681adee0e80f10eb9b2f44c4e60ff115d5c393305255e61ca343ca8b4:0
- dc32104681adee0e80f10eb9b2f44c4e60ff115d5c393305255e61ca343ca8b4:1
value 50000
address 18xnt7vEbk8EEsa696jGgX6ZodNMyXLcp3
value 94172432
address 1NgScJUUhmcMZVhUm7i4v6ti6yC449QCyP